Dalet And Datadirect Networks Collaborate To Optimize Storage Infrastructure For Large Scale HD Deployments Across Newsrooms
Leading newsroom and storage vendors partner to deliver high-definition video on newsroom desktops
Levallois-Perret - November 20, 2007 - Dalet Digital Media Systems and
DataDirect Networks today announced that both companies are
collaborating to optimize the storage infrastructure for large-scale
deployments of HD video across the newsroom. The companies advanced
load testing scenarios and demonstrations have addressed specific
challenges of high-definition video over standard IT networks.
"An increasing number of broadcasters are considering the move to HD
for news," comments Mr. David Lasry, president and CEO of Dalet. "HD TV
sets and cable networks are ready for it but the challenge remains
workgroup production across the newsroom: making HD broadcast quality
video available on each journalist desktop workstation requires massive
bandwidth that only best-of-breed infrastructure from leading vendors
such as DataDirect can provide".
"The adoption of high definition programming poses new challenges for
broadcasters. Larger media file sizes and streaming bit rates make
storing, editing, and delivering content more difficult," adds Paul
Bloch, President for DataDirect Networks. "Dalet's experience in
developing software to manage multimedia assets combined with our S2A
storage appliance to store and deliver media in real-time helps
broadcast news outlets redefine their process workflow. The
combination of Dalet and DataDirect Networks enables integrated
management of high definition video from acquisition to air with
real-time performance and exceptional quality of service."
In collaboration with DataDirect Networks' technical teams, Dalet Labs
validated the DataDirect S2A9550 storage system's high throughput
capabilities running within the Dalet broadcast environment.
Back-office media processing expertly managed a high number of
simultaneous file transfers, rendering and rewrapping processes proving
that large scale deployments of HD based newsrooms are now feasible.

About Dalet Digital Media Systems
Founded in 1990, Dalet is a
leading developer of software solutions that facilitate the management
of audio and video assets for broadcast, entertainment, government,
education, corporations and non-profit organizations.
Dalet solutions are used in 50 countries by over 1,700 customers
including the largest public broadcasters (ARD, BBC, CBC, Deutsche
Welle, Media Corporation of Singapore, NPR, RFI, Radio Suisse Romande,
VOA), commercial networks (Arab Radio and Television, BFMTV, Emap,
Emmis Broadcasting, Prime TV and XM Satellite) and government
organizations (Queensland Courts, The Scottish Parliament).
